Recent findings suggest that the Shade Phoenix Plan holds promising potential for enhancing urban comfort and financial efficiency in the city of Phoenix. By strategically increasing green cover and shade-providing infrastructure, this initiative could significantly lower neighborhood temperatures, thereby offering relief from extreme heat while enhancing the overall quality of life. The data indicates that not only could this plan effectively mitigate the urban heat island effect, but it also has the capacity to lead to substantial cost savings on public utilities and maintenance. Such improvements could make Phoenix a model for other cities facing similar climate challenges, demonstrating the economic and environmental benefits of urban cooling strategies. As the city continues to grapple with rising temperatures, the Shade Phoenix Plan emerges as a vital element in urban planning and sustainability efforts, showing potential to revolutionize how cities adapt to climate change.
